Broadband nano-focusing of high-order harmonics in soft X-ray region with ellipsoidal mirror
Abstract
We demonstrate broadband focusing of multiple high-order harmonics of intense femtosecond laser pulses using an ellipsoidal mirror. The ellipsoidal mirror, with a high numerical aperture and a highly accurate surface, was fabricated using a replication process.
